Transaction efb21832a64d9a186dadb3fbfca2c0b5db3d14faa6e86de357cff9cfa7464693
1 Input
1 Output
-
efb21832a64d9a186dadb3fbfca2c0b5db3d14faa6e86de357cff9cfa7464693:0
- value
- 999990252
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b7f4dc80bdc1cd0581bd8042ca4aead161edf655 OP_EQUAL
- address
- 3JTguuu55zHcHMoBTcY7GRwChZBzbER8wE